Types of Arch Supports for Optimal Comfort

optimal arch support options

Discovering the right type of arch support can truly transform the experience of wearing high heels. There are three primary types of arch supports: rigid supports, ideal for flat arches to prevent overpronation; cushioned supports, which absorb shock for high arches; and flexible supports for those with normal arches needing minimal enhancement. Gel arch supports excel at reducing pressure points, ensuring comfort during extended wear. For a personalized fit, heat moldable arch supports contour to your foot’s shape—talk about snug! Athletic and sports arch supports provide stability during active moments. Don’t forget children’s insoles, essential for promoting healthy foot growth in stylish options. Choosing the Right Arch Support for Your Heels

arch support for heels

How can anyone truly enjoy their favorite heels without the right support? Choosing the appropriate arch support starts with understanding your arch type—flat, normal, or high. This knowledge helps select the proper cushioning and stability, reducing foot fatigue. Opt for thin ¾ length insoles designed specifically for heels; they provide vital arch support without disrupting the shoe’s fit or style. It’s also essential to pair supportive shoes with a wider toe box and built-in arch support to enhance foot health. Tips for Transitioning to Arch Support in Heels

Making the switch to arch support in heels can feel like a game-changer, particularly for those who often find themselves enduring foot discomfort. To ease into this adjustment, it’s best to start wearing these supportive shoes for short periods—think of it as a gentle reintroduction. Opt for heels with built-in arch support or invest in good insoles that provide stability. As you adjust, gradually increase the heel height, ensuring your feet adapt without strain. Look for styles with wider toe boxes and cushioned footbeds; these features help with weight distribution, reducing pesky pressure points. Don’t hesitate to consult a fitting specialist for personalized recommendations tailored to your foot shape and arch type—it’s a game plan for more comfortable heels!
